Frequently Asked Questions about Amazon

What type of rentals are currently available in Amazon?

There are currently 593 Apartments for Rent in Amazon, OR with pricing that ranges from $679 to $3,800. There are also 63 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Amazon ranging from $900 to $5,250.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Amazon?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Amazon ranges from $900 to $5,250 with an average monthly rent of $2,382.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Amazon?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Amazon range from $739 to $2,927,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,795 to $3,350.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,595 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$679.
